HBuilderX中实现TinyPNG图片无损压缩的简易操作指南

需积分: 15 0 下载量 43 浏览量 更新于2024-11-26 收藏 11KB ZIP 举报
资源摘要信息:"tinypng-compress:适用于TinyPng的HBuilderX插件" 知识点: 1. TinyPNG无损压缩技术:TinyPNG是一个在线工具,用于压缩PNG图片文件,通过减少图片中的颜色数量,同时保持图片质量。无损压缩意味着图片的可视质量在压缩后不会降低。 2. HBuilderX集成开发环境(IDE):HBuilderX是一款轻量级但功能强大的前端开发IDE,支持多种编程语言,特别是前端开发。HBuilderX支持插件扩展,可以针对不同的开发需求添加额外功能。 3. 插件使用场景:该插件为HBuilderX开发,用于增强开发者对TinyPNG工具的使用。插件允许用户在HBuilderX中直接选择和压缩图片,无需离开IDE。包括单张、多张图片,整个目录下的所有图片以及网络地址图片。 4. 项目管理器操作:在HBuilderX的项目管理器中,用户可以通过右键菜单选择“TinyPNG:压缩”,实现图片压缩功能。这不仅方便了开发者管理项目中的资源,还减少了在不同软件间切换的时间。 5. 压缩网络地址图片:插件支持输入图片的URL进行压缩,这为开发者提供了更大的灵活性。无论图片位于何处,只要能够获取其URL,就可以通过HBuilderX插件进行压缩处理。 6. 编辑器内压缩:开发者在编辑代码或文本时,还可以选中相关的图片引用(比如HTML中的<img>标签),然后通过特定的菜单选项来压缩这些内容。 7. 插件配置:使用插件之前,需要在HBuilderX的设置中进行配置。通常,配置步骤包括下载插件、填写必要的信息(比如key)等,以确保插件能够正常工作。 8. 快捷键设置:为了提高工作效率,插件允许开发者自定义快捷键,通过简单的按键组合即可触发压缩操作。通过菜单【工具】【自定义快捷键】可以设置快捷键,方便开发者根据个人喜好进行操作。 9. JavaScript编程语言:此插件是用JavaScript编写的,因为HBuilderX支持Web开发相关的技术栈,而JavaScript是前端开发中最常用的编程语言之一。 10. 压缩包子文件名称:“tinypng-compress-master”文件名表明了插件的源代码仓库,通常这代表了插件的主分支或版本。"master"通常指的是插件的主版本,开发者可以从这个压缩包中获取插件的源代码进行查看或进行二次开发。